The former New England Revolution man scored in defeats to Inverness Caley Thistle and Rangers and also notched up a couple of stunners in a draw with Hibs and a win over Motherwell. His performance on Saturday in the Scottish Cup semi-final wasn't great, but the same can be said for most of our players.

Dorman won the award for the first time in February and his goalscoring run has earnt him another trophy. His runs from midfield are a joy to watch and it's almost certain he'll leave in the summer, with both halves of the Old Firm and several English clubs tracking his progress.
